Southern California Edison to buy 261 MW of energy storage projects; largest grid-connected storage purchase in US

Green Car Congress

The new contracts result from a plan recommended by SCE in response to state forecasts of local reliability needs due to the closure of the San Onofre Nuclear Generating Station and anticipated retirement of older, natural gas generation plants along the Southern California coastline that rely on ocean water for their cooling needs.

Ipsos poll finds 64% of Canadians would consider buying or leasing fuel cell vehicle if available

Green Car Congress

Overall, two in three (64%) Canadians “agree” (17% strongly/47% somewhat) that they would “ consider buying or leasing a hydrogen fuel cell vehicle if it was available in their area ”, while one in three (36%) “disagree” (9% strongly/27% somewhat) and would not consider driving such a vehicle.

Say it ain’t so: BMW, Volkswagen, and Renault take aim at Europe’s ICE ban

Baua Electric

The heads of BMW, Volkswagen, and Renault have spoken out against European Union’s emission targets in recent days, arguing that the phase-out rules put too much pressure on the industry and that consumers aren’t buying EVs fast enough.
